SSEMK’s patron, Linda Nicholson, has championed historic keyboard practice since being inspired by her Royal College of Music tutor, Ruth Dyson, going on to win both the first two international competitions held for the fortepiano, the Concours International du Pianoforte in Paris, and the Festival of Flanders Competition in Bruges. Since then, she has gained an international reputation, performing in major festivals and concert series throughout Europe and the Far East. Linda will play a 1797 fortepiano by Anton Walter.
She will join the Consone Quartet, former BBC New Generation Artists, and the first period-instrument string quartet to be selected for this prestigious scheme for talented musicians in the early stage of their careers.
The programme includes:
Mozart: Piano concerto in A major, KV414
Mozart: String Quartet in G major, KV387
Mozart Quintet for piano and winds, KV452, arr. Naumann
